2019–20 Tranmere Rovers F.C. season

The 2019–20 season was Tranmere Rovers' 136th season of existence and their first back in EFL League One in five years following promotion from the 2018–19 EFL League Two.[1] Along with competing in League One, the club participated in the FA Cup, EFL Cup and EFL Trophy.

The season covers the period from 1 July 2019 to 30 June 2020.
